Zabbix监控H2288V5服务器的全面指南
在现代IT环境中,有效地监控和管理服务器性能至关重要,Zabbix是一个开放源代码的、功能强大的网络监视器软件,它可以实时收集各种网络设备、服务器、数据库等的数据,并通过图表直观展示这些数据,帮助用户快速发现问题并进行及时处理。
本文将详细介绍如何使用Zabbix来监控H2288V5服务器的各项指标,包括硬件状态、负载情况、内存使用率、磁盘空间以及应用程序性能等。
安装与配置Zabbix Agent
确保你的H2288V5服务器上已经安装了Zabbix Agent,通常情况下,服务器的操作系统会自带Zabbix Agent,如果没有,请根据所使用的操作系统下载相应的包并按照安装说明完成安装。
步骤如下:
- 在H2288V5服务器上打开终端或命令行界面。
- 输入以下命令来检查是否已安装Zabbix Agent:
sudo yum list installed zabbix-agent (对于CentOS/RedHat)
如果未安装,可以输入以下命令进行安装:
sudo yum install epel-release -y sudo yum install zabbix-agent -y
确保所有依赖项都已正确安装后,重启Zabbix服务以使更改生效:
sudo systemctl restart zabbix-agent.service
配置Zabbix Server
Zabbix Server用于接收来自客户端(如Zabbix Agent)的数据,并将其显示在Web界面中,需要在服务器上安装Zabbix Server。
步骤如下:
- 打开终端,输入以下命令安装Zabbix Server:
sudo yum install epel-release -y sudo yum install zabbix-server-mysql zabbix-web-mysql -y
安装完成后,启动并启用服务:
sudo systemctl start zabbix-server-mysql sudo systemctl enable zabbix-server-mysql sudo systemctl start zabbix-web sudo systemctl enable zabbix-web
配置Zabbix Server,编辑/etc/zabbix/zabbix_server.conf
文件,找到DBHost
设置为MySQL主机地址(通常是localhost
),并且确保其他参数符合你的数据库配置。
添加Zabbix Host
在Zabbix Server上添加一个新的Zabbix Host,这将是你的服务器的唯一标识符,点击“Add”按钮,然后按照提示填写信息,例如Host Name、Description等。
步骤如下:
- 点击“Add”按钮。
- 填写Host Name(
H2288V5
)、Description(Server H2288V5
)和其他必要的字段。 - 确认无误后保存设置。
创建Monitor Template
为了监控H2288V5服务器的各种指标,你需要创建一个Zabbix Monitor Template,这是用来定义哪些特定的监控项将在何时被跟踪。
步骤如下:
- 登录到Zabbix Web界面。
- 进入“Templates”部分,点击“+ Add new template”按钮。
- 选择“System Monitors”,然后选择你希望监控的项目(如CPU Usage, Memory Usage, Disk Space Usage等)。
- 给新模板起一个名称,比如
H2288V5 Monitoring
。 - 将所需的所有监控项拖拽到模板下方的区域。
部署和测试监控
所有的配置都已经完成,只需部署新的Zabbix Monitor Template,它会在指定的时间周期内自动向Zabbix Server发送监控数据,你可以通过登录Zabbix Web界面查看实际的监控结果。
步骤如下:
- 确保Zabbix Agent和服务正在运行。
- 再次进入“Templates”部分,找到你刚刚创建的模板并选中。
- 选择“Deploy”按钮,然后再次确认所有设置。
- 测试一下监控模板,看看是否有任何警告或错误信息出现。
就是如何使用Zabbix监控H2288V5服务器的基本流程,通过这种方式,您可以实现实时监控和自动化报警,从而提高系统的稳定性和效率。